Friday April 3rd will see Egg LDN taken over by the influential Ultramajic label run by Detroit bad boy Jimmy Edgar. Joining him will be Machinedrum and Chambray for a night of experiential house and techno, juke and footwork beats that will keep you dancing till dawn. Ultramajic is an art and music collective founded in 2013 by Jimmy Edgar and Travis "Machinedrum" Stewart. The releases are adorned in beautifully designed sleeves and touch on all shades and colours of house and techno. Jimmy Edgar himself has released countless inventive EPs and LPs on labels like No 19, Detroit Underground and Warp (aged 18 no less). At an age when many artists are just coming into their own, Edgar is more secure in his artistic vision than ever. Most importantly, after years of shape-shifting into others' molds, Jimmy Edgar is now in full control. In addition to their work as DJ duo JETS, Stewart provides A&R to the label and himself has a pioneering, inventively rhythmic sound that comes on labels like Planet Mu and Ninja Tune and has really be one of the most influential producers of recent years. Last but not least, Chambray is the alias of André Rost – the first Berlin based producer to sign to Jimmy Edgar’s ULTRAMAJIC imprint.
